How to Market a Local Business Online: 5-Step Guide

Local marketing Local SEO Tips AI

Getting visibility online is no longer optional for modern businesses. Whether you run a dental clinic, retail store, gym chain, or EV charging station network, online visibility directly influences your foot traffic, customer trust, and long-term growth.

But with so many platforms, algorithms, and content formats to consider, how to market a local business online becomes an overwhelming question, especially for teams managing dozens or hundreds of locations. This guide breaks it down with actionable advice, real benchmarks, and best practices built for businesses with many locations.

How to  Market a Local Business Online

Why Local Marketing Matters for Businesses with Multiple Locations

Let’s start with the numbers:

  • 72% of consumers search online for local businesses every week

  • 76% of nearby mobile searches lead to a visit within 24 hours

  • Businesses with complete and optimized profiles get 5× more views and 2.7× more actions

Dive into more key Local Search Stats 2025 


Step 1. Start With Your Google Business Profile

The foundation of any local marketing strategy is your presence on Google Business Profile (GBP).

Make sure your profile is:

  • Fully completed with accurate name, address, phone (NAP), hours, and categories

  • Connected to a strong landing page or store locator

  • Continuously updated with photos, posts, and service/product attributes

Further reading: Google Business Profile Guidelines 2025


Step 2. Optimize for Local SEO (Beyond Google)

Search engines remain a major discovery channel, but local SEO now involves more touchpoints:

  • Structured data or schema markup for every store page

  • Local backlinks and citations

  • Location-based content like area-specific offers or news

  • High-quality, keyword-rich landing pages

Don’t forget your Google Maps visibility which is driven by GBP data, photos, reviews, and location signals.

Further reading: Why Is My Business Not Showing Up on Google


local social media marketing

Step 3. Use Social Media to Build Local Engagement

While Google gets people to find you, platforms like Instagram, Facebook, and LinkedIn help them connect with you.

Each location should share:

  • Local events or promotions
  • Behind-the-scenes updates
  • Community partnerships
  • Reviews and testimonials

Scheduling regular posts across all locations (while tailoring by city or region) can be done efficiently with local social media management tools like PinMeTo Posts, which supports Facebook, Instagram, Google Posts, and LinkedIn.

Further reading: How to SEO Optimize Instagram for Google


Step 4. Understand AI and Search Evolution

AI-powered tools like Google SGE and Bing Copilot are changing how users discover businesses. These platforms summarize business content from multiple sources: reviews, GBP, schema, posts.

To stay visible, brands should:

  • Use structured data on their websites (like LocalBusiness schema)

  • Keep GBP profiles and local pages active

  • Optimize and restructure content for AI search 

  • Work on adding more authority and trust through third party mentions 

  • Monitor which content gets surfaced in AI-powered search previews

Further reading: AI SEO Hacks for Local Businesses

local marketing automation tool

Step 5. Use a Centralized Local Marketing Platform

Managing visibility manually across 50 or 500 locations isn’t sustainable.

PinMeTo's local marketing suite lets you:

  • Push verified data to all platforms (Google, Facebook, Bing, Apple, etc.)

  • Monitor and respond to reviews across locations using AI assistance

  • Plan and schedule posts across all channels from one place

  • Track profile completeness, task lists, and performance insights in one dashboard


To Sum Up

If you’ve been asking yourself how to market a local business online, the answer starts with being present, accurate, and active across all discovery points like Google, social media, search, and local maps. What matters most isn’t just being seen but being chosen.



FAQs: How to Market a Local Business Online 

What is the best way to market a local business online?

Start by claiming your Google Business Profile, completing it fully, and keeping it active. Then expand to social media (Facebook, Instagram, LinkedIn) and local SEO tactics like schema markup and reviews.

How can I improve my local business visibility on Google?

Focus on profile completeness, local backlinks, consistent NAP, reviews, and location-specific content. Use tools like PinMeTo to keep data synced across platforms.

Is social media important for local business marketing?

Yes. Social platforms help build community engagement and visibility beyond search. Localized posts can drive foot traffic, loyalty, and trust.

How often should I post online for my local business?

Aim for at least 1–2 posts per week per location. Consistency matters more than volume. Tools like PinMeTo allow bulk scheduling and AI-powered content suggestions.

Does AI impact how local businesses appear online?

Yes. AI-powered summaries (Google SGE, Bing Copilot) use GBP data, reviews, and structured content to generate business descriptions. Make sure your content is accurate, fresh, and well-structured.

 

Looking for ways to level up your local visibility?

Give us an overview of your business below and our experts will schedule a live demo with you.


Lily Adamyan, October 30

Lily Adamyan author content marketer pinmeto

 

Recommended articles